Differentiate between needs and wants? Explain

Needs are essential items or services that are necessary for survival and well-being, such as food, water, shelter, and healthcare. These items are required for individuals to live a healthy and fulfilling life.

On the other hand, wants are desires or preferences that are not necessary for survival but are desired for comfort, convenience, or enjoyment. Wants are often influenced by societal norms, advertising, and personal preferences.

In summary, needs are necessities for survival and well-being, while wants are desires for additional comfort or enjoyment. It is important to prioritize needs over wants in order to maintain a healthy and balanced lifestyle.
